[wsrf] New issue: Avoid use of "wsrp"
for namespace prefix of shorthand for WS-ResourceProperties |
Special request from the Web Service for Remote Portlets TC, who have a
prior claim to "WSRP" as an acronym.
We could consider changing all our namespace prefixes to wsrf-rp, wsrf-rl
etc and including "WSRF-RP" etc as the abbreviated form of the
specification name in the introductions of each spec to start to train
people not to say "WSRP" when they mean "WS-ResourceProperties".
